Addressing Anxiety and Stress with CBD
One of the most well-known uses of CBD is its effectiveness in alleviating anxiety and stress. Research indicates that CBD can work as an anxiolytic agent by interacting with serotonin receptors in our brain. Serotonin is a neurotransmitter responsible for regulating mood, sleep, digestion, and other essential functions. By modulating serotonin levels, CBD may help reduce anxiety symptoms and promote relaxation without causing the sedative effects commonly associated with pharmaceutical drugs like benzodiazepines.
Improving Sleep Quality
Many individuals struggling with sleep disorders have turned to CBD for relief. Studies suggest that CBD might be beneficial in managing insomnia by addressing the root cause, such as anxiety or chronic pain. Furthermore, research shows that CBD can enhance overall sleep quality and increase total sleep time. One noteworthy aspect of CBD as a sleep aid is that it doesn't appear to induce drowsiness; instead, it seems to have a balancing effect on our sleep-wake cycle.
Easing Pain and Inflammation Naturally
Chronic pain and inflammation are prevalent issues affecting millions of people worldwide. CBD has demonstrated remarkable potential in providing relief for these conditions. Several studies indicate that CBD can effectively reduce inflammation by influencing the body's immune response to injury or infection. Its anti-inflammatory properties can be beneficial in managing autoimmune conditions like rheumatoid arthritis and multiple sclerosis.
Neuropathic Pain Relief
Beyond its anti-inflammatory effects, CBD has also been studied for its ability to alleviate neuropathic pain, a type of pain that results from damage to the nerves often caused by diabetes, chemotherapy, or trauma. Research suggests that CBD may influence the function of specific receptors involved in neuropathic pain transmission, offering a potential alternative treatment option for those who don't respond well to conventional pain medications.
Supporting Addiction Recovery
Emerging research highlights the potential of CBD as an adjunct therapy in addiction recovery. Several studies have explored its effectiveness in reducing cravings and withdrawal symptoms associated with tobacco, heroin, and other addictive substances. Researchers believe that CBD's ability to modulate dopamine and serotonin levels may contribute to its therapeutic potential in curbing drug-seeking behavior and preventing relapse.
Reducing Cravings and Withdrawal Symptoms
- Tobacco: Preliminary studies suggest that CBD may help reduce cigarette consumption in tobacco smokers by decreasing cravings and withdrawal-induced anxiety.
- Heroin: A recent study found that CBD could effectively reduce cravings and anxiety related to heroin withdrawal, suggesting a promising role for CBD in opioid addiction treatment.
Promoting Brain Health and Neuroprotection
The neuroprotective properties of CBD have garnered significant attention in recent years, particularly for their potential application in neurological disorders such as Alzheimer's disease, Parkinson's disease, and stroke. CBD is believed to promote brain health by reducing inflammation, oxidative stress, and excitotoxicity – all factors implicated in the development and progression of neurodegenerative conditions. Additionally, some studies suggest that CBD can encourage the growth of new brain cells, a process known as neurogenesis.
Alleviating Symptoms of Neurological Disorders
Research is ongoing, but current findings indicate that CBD may be beneficial in managing symptoms associated with specific neurological disorders:
- Epilepsy: CBD has been shown to reduce seizure frequency across various types of epilepsy, leading to the approval of Epidiolex®, the first FDA-approved CBD-based medication for treating Dravet syndrome and Lennox-Gastaut syndrome in children.
- Multiple Sclerosis: CBD has demonstrated potential for relieving muscle spasticity and pain in multiple sclerosis patients when used in conjunction with other treatments.
- Parkinson's Disease: Preliminary research indicates that CBD may help improve sleep quality, reduce inflammation, and alleviate motor symptoms in Parkinson's disease patients.
